2.5.2 Checking Out the System Without an IRD
Data Connection
To ensure that the system is configured and operating properly,
you will need to check the data provided in the system's startup
routine.
To do so, you need to connect a PC to the antenna baseplate's
maintenance port. The diagnostics procedure requires terminal
emulation software such as PROCOMM or Windows Terminal or
Hyperterminal. Use the settings appropriate to your application.
1. Connect one end of a PC data cable to the
maintenance port connector located on the rear of
the switchplate (see Figure 2-16). To access this
connector, you may need to remove the switchplate from
the mounting surface.
2. Connect the other end of the PC data cable to the
serial port on the PC (a 9-pin/25-pin connector
adapter may be needed for some PCs).
3. Open the terminal emulation software and
establish the following settings:
• 9600 baud
• no parity
• 8 data bits
• 1 start bit
• 1 stop bit
• no flow control
